Space Saving Treadmill With Incline
Folding treadmills with incline save space in shared homes and office settings. This model's easy-lift assist makes it easy to fold, and the deck locks securely when not in use.
When you are choosing a treadmill with a compact design take into consideration the speed, incline range and the weight capacity. These aspects will help you choose a machine that meets your fitness needs.
Sturdy Construction
The purchase of a treadmill at home is a big investment. For those who live in cities with a small area, this type of equipment might seem a bit far away. Homeowners may fear a bulky machine will degrade their living room aesthetic. And even if they have the space, a lot of do not want to incur the additional storage costs associated with a large machine.
There are a variety of options for those who want to incorporate a treadmill in their exercise routine without breaking the bank or compromise on the style. Particularly space-saving treadmills that have incline offer the ability to run and walk at an elevated angle. They are designed to be put away when not in use, thus freeing space on the floor for other activities. These models are usually lightweight and compact, making them easy to move.
In fact, many of these treadmills are designed specifically with wheels. This feature lets users move the treadmill from one room to another, making it more versatile than other models. They are also easy to fold and can fit into tight spaces like closets or under beds. This makes them perfect for apartment dwellers and people who live in multipurpose rooms.
Furthermore, some treadmills have hydraulic or assisted folding mechanisms that facilitate the process for the user. This will help to reduce time and the risk of injury, particularly for those with a smaller physical strength. Certain models are also equipped with an easy-to-read display screen that lets users effortlessly track their exercise routine and adjust their settings.
The capacity to carry the weight of a space-saving treadmill is another factor that is important to consider. It is usually determined by the manufacturer and correlated directly with durability and user safety. This rating should be compared with the weight of the machine as well as the items the user is carrying.
